kr88 wrote:
..... because the tom tom go 700 only will warn you of a speed camera when a route is planned it will not warn me if i just switch it on and drive.
All TomToms will give a warning if a Route is not planned. Confused

In the Warn When Near Menus, the last page has an Option to Warn only if on Route. Leave this unticked and it will warn you at all times.

Route 66 offers the functionality you want in that it will warn only if POI is on route and it reverts to warning anyway if a route is not planned, this is great in use. For a PNA style device look at the RAC devices as they run Route 66 code. It will accept the database from this site and supports spoken alerts for the POI - Mike

Also Garmin nuvi (at least 310 and 660) have 'automatic' warn only on route if route active and warn regardless when no route planned. Works very well.
